Output 163f81e96e104651efd45003353c83ef9df4c7d786ab7bae3c19a7a29721f623:0

value
25400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e28219ffe6f942e8c22be7550e5d44366a1e0b8 OP_EQUAL
address
34SUGg2AvKYnGNpCsZU5udYx8dNJaea2ks
transaction
163f81e96e104651efd45003353c83ef9df4c7d786ab7bae3c19a7a29721f623
spent
true